Add Author Image to The Bio Box in Extra Theme

The Extra Theme’s author bio box is a perfect way to give your readers a little snippet about who wrote each post. But what if your smiling face isn’t showing up in that box?

Annoying, right?

Here’s the thing – the author’s image comes from Gravatar. Gravatar hooks into the email address listed in your user profile and grabs your profile pic from there.

So, if you don’t have a Gravatar account connected to that email, no photo for you.

Setting up a Gravatar is pretty easy. Since it’s run by the WordPress folks, you can just use your WordPress.com login.

Go to the Gravatar homepage and click “Create your own Gravatar.” Sign up or log in with your WordPress.com account – make sure to use the same email you have in your author profile.

Once you’ve got your Gravatar account, upload a fab photo of yourself. Give it some time to sync up and then you should see your pic pop up in the author box.

Author box

One thing to keep in mind – your Gravatar may show up in other places where you’ve commented, not just on your site.

Each author will need to create their own Gravatar with their email to get their image to show. But it’s worth the one-time setup to give your readers a glimpse into the amazing human behind each article.
